    Mars Hill Church

    The evening ended with a visit at Mars Hill Church, pastored by none other than Mark Driscoll. Similar to last year the visit was pleasant. The sermon was about an hour long but it was straight out of 2 Peter 1:1-4 and it was about justification and regeneration. One of the things he talked about was how Christianity is not a religion. We should never refer to things pertaining to Christianity (reading the Bible, spiritual disciplines, desires in general) as something that we have to do but rather we should see it as something that we get to do. And because of that we should desire to go deep within our lives, within our passions to bring about the partaking in Godliness that Peter talks about (2 Pet. 1:4).
